Orthodontic technologies have greatly improved the effectiveness, comfort, and aesthetic appeal of wearing braces for today's patients. Many people who were once concerned about having to wear large metal brackets and thick bands on their teeth for years are now enjoying healthy new smiles thanks to shorter, more discreet orthodontic care. New Choices for Traditional Braces With traditional braces, brackets are glued to each tooth and held together by a metal loop that goes around the entire row of teeth. Modern advances have eliminated the thick steel bands and heavy brackets of the past....
